Player Overview
Ting Ho (USA), ranked 7,235th in the world, with career earnings of $467,348. Has experience in multiple major events and is moderately well-known in the American and European poker circles.
Career and Major Achievements
Ting Ho's poker career began with live tournaments, having cashed in multiple WSOP and other series events multiple times. Although he has not won a major title, he has accumulated significant prize money through consistent performance, totaling over $460,000. He has made several final tables in side events and smaller- to medium-sized tournaments.
Playing Style
Ting Ho primarily employs a tight-aggressive style, focusing on hand selection and applying pressure from advantageous positions. He leverages positional advantage well in deep-stack phases, demonstrating good range control in the middle and later stages, though he occasionally struggles when playing short-stacked.
